Best Picks for Smart Bird Feeders of 2025
Recent reviews reveal standout options tailored to various needs:
- Best Overall: Netvue Birdfy Plastic Smart Bird Feeder - A durable choice featuring easy setup and reliable AI identification.
- Best-Looking: Netvue Birdfy Bamboo Smart Bird Feeder - Attractive design meets functionality.
- Best Smart Hummingbird Feeder: Bird Buddy Pro Solar Hummingbird Feeder - Eco-friendly with advanced feeding technology.
- Other Recommendations: Birdfy Nest Polygon and Bird Buddy Smart Feeder Pro for aesthetically pleasing and functional designs.

Addressing the Squirrel Problem: How to Keep Them at Bay
As charming as they may be, squirrels often pose a challenge for bird feeders. Smart bird feeder models have begun to include features designed to deter these pesky rodent visitors. From squirrel-proof mechanisms to weighted perches that close off access when an animal heavier than a bird attempts to feed, these advancements offer practical solutions to common frustrations faced by birdwatchers everywhere.
